
Chrome自动调整加载优先级的方法
一、基础设置优化
1. 开启网络适配:在浏览器右上角菜单选择“设置”→进入“系统”板块→勾选“根据网络质量调整资源加载”选项。
2. 限制后台进程:在地址栏输入`chrome://flags/reduce-background-priority`→降低非活动标签页的网络请求优先级。
3. 启用数据压缩:在扩展商店安装Data Saver插件→强制对所有文本资源启用压缩算法传输。
二、开发者工具调试
1. 分析加载顺序:按F12打开Network面板→排序资源按优先级→识别关键资源是否优先获取。
2. 检测带宽占用:在Console面板执行`window.performance.getEntriesByType('resource').map(e => e.transferSize)`→统计各类型资源的数据传输量。
3. 模拟弱网环境:在Emulation面板选择“Slow 3G”模式→测试不同网络质量下的页面渲染表现。
三、高级配置策略
1. 预加载核心资源:在HTML代码中添加link rel="preload" href="critical.css"→提前加载关键样式表。
2. 延迟非必要资源:使用Audits工具检测→将广告代码和第三方追踪器设置为“低优先级”延迟加载。
3. 动态调整图片质量:在扩展管理页面安装Image Optimal插件→根据网速自动切换WebP/JPEG格式。
四、特殊场景处理
1. 修复阻塞问题:删除用户目录下的`Chrome\User Data\Default\Cache`文件夹→清除可能导致加载卡顿的缓存数据。
2. 解决脚本冲突:在扩展管理页面启用“无痕模式”→逐个禁用插件排查干扰资源调度的扩展。
3. 恢复默认设置:在设置页面搜索“重置”→选择“恢复为原始默认设置”重置所有网络相关参数。